| Abstract: | This programed instruction course gives a basic introduction to solid state programing equipment. Course objectives include giving the student (1) a working knowledge of the various types of units used in building digital logic control systems and (2) an idea of how they interconnect to perform different functions. The course has no prerequisites and begins with basic concepts in electricity and electronics. Ideas developed include analog and digital concepts, binary numbers, the logic signal, the input, output and logic portions of a digital logic subsystem, programing strategems, and the design and solution of design problems. Review exercises for each section and a separate booklet of figures which refer to the program sequence are also provided. (GR) |
